Engineering Possibilities: The Power of Nanoshell Nanomaterials

Nanotechnology revolutionizes our understanding of materials at the atomic level. Nanoshells, a specific type of nanoparticle with an intricate shell structure, possess remarkable properties that unlock unprecedented engineering possibilities. These minute structures, typically composed of gold or silica, exhibit superior optical and thermal properties due to their unique size and shape. This tunability allows for precise control over light interaction, leading to applications in biosensing, photothermal therapy, and even solar energy conversion. Furthermore, nanoshells can be engineered with various functional groups, enabling them to target specific cells or tissues, paving the way for revolutionary advancements in drug delivery and personalized medicine.

As research progresses, the potential of nanoshell nanomaterials continues to expand. With their ability to interact with light and matter at a fundamental level, these versatile structures hold the key to solving some of humanity's most pressing challenges in diverse fields, from healthcare to energy production.
